About Lexington Co
The Lexington Clothing Company is currently represented in 20 countries worldwide. Mainly in Europe but also in Asia and in the USA. The Lexington Home Collection is available in upscale department stores such as John Lewis in the UK, El Corte. Ingles in Spain, KaDeWe in Germany, Lotte in Korea, Stockmann in Finland, and Illum Bolighus in Denmark.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Brooklyn?

Understanding the cost of living near Brooklyn is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Lexington Co.
Brooklyn (NYC borough) Cost of Living is extremely high, varies by neighborhood from very expensive to astronomically expensive. MTA subway/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Lexington Co,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,800 - $4,500+ A significant portion of Lexington Co sal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$127 (MTA 30-day MetroCard)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$480 - $720 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$550 - $1,000+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$440 - $800+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,547 - $7,277+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
